Understanding OBD2 Scanners and Diagnostic Tools: A Brief Guide

The automotive industry has undergone a remarkable evolution since the inception of the gasoline-powered automobile. Cars have transformed from basic transportation to sophisticated machines equipped with advanced technology, including climate control, navigation, and even autopilot systems.

This technological advancement has led to smarter automobiles capable of collecting data for optimal route planning, adjusting vehicle systems to driving conditions, and crucially, detecting engine errors.

Most modern vehicles are equipped with an on-board diagnostics (OBD2) port, providing access to data from the engine control unit (ECU). This data allows technicians and car owners to diagnose vehicle problems and identify necessary maintenance.

Getting started with OBD2 diagnostics is straightforward:

  1. Connect an ELM327 interface to your car’s OBD port.
  2. Install the necessary ELM327 drivers on your Windows 10 PC.
  3. Launch your chosen OBD2 software for Windows 10 and click “Connect.”

To access and interpret ECU data, a computer and specialized software are essential. This demand has driven automotive software companies to develop user-friendly OBD software for laptops and PCs, enabling car owners to access and analyze their vehicle’s ECU data directly.

Typically, OBD2 diagnostic tools consist of two components: a hardware interface (cable or adapter) to connect the vehicle’s OBD port to the computer and the OBD2 software itself to read and interpret the data. TOAD PRO

TOAD (Total OBD & ECU Auto Diagnostics) is a powerful and comprehensive OBD2 software for Windows 10, designed for in-depth vehicle health checks. This “car-manufacturer-approved” software can diagnose over 15,000 common car problems and even offers ECU remapping capabilities for performance optimization and fuel efficiency enhancements (for advanced users).

Often utilized by professional car repair shops and manufacturers, TOAD PRO brings advanced diagnostic capabilities to both home users and professional mechanics.

Its strength lies in its broad vehicle compatibility and its ability to monitor live data through customizable visual graphs, providing real-time insights into your vehicle’s performance.

TOAD PRO is suitable for car owners seeking to save on repair costs by diagnosing and potentially fixing issues themselves, as well as for professional workshops needing cutting-edge diagnostic tools to ensure vehicle safety and performance. It is used globally by law enforcement, dealerships, car enthusiasts, and manufacturers across approximately 80 countries.

Key Benefits of TOAD PRO:

  • Check Engine Light Diagnostics: Provides detailed descriptions of detected problems, enabling informed repairs.
  • Advanced Fault Code Detection: Extracts “extra” OBD fault codes often missed by standard scanners.
  • Cost Savings on Repairs: Identifies specific broken components, allowing for cost-effective part sourcing and negotiation with mechanics.
  • Performance Optimization: Includes ECU remapping for performance tuning and fuel efficiency improvements.
  • Touchscreen Optimized: Ideal for Windows 10 tablets and touchscreen laptops like Surface Pro.
  • Fuel Efficiency and Engine Longevity: Helps optimize fuel consumption and extend engine lifespan.
  • Real-time Data Monitoring: Displays live vehicle data in tabular and graphical formats for comprehensive analysis.
  • Peace of Mind: Provides confidence in your vehicle’s condition and helps manage repair costs effectively.

AutoEnginuity’s ScanTool

AutoEnginuity’s ScanTool stands out for its brand-specific diagnostic options, covering manufacturers like BMW, Ford, GM, Chrysler, Nissan, Hyundai, Kia, Land Rover, Jaguar, Honda, and Porsche, among others. While also compatible with iOS, its Windows 10 version is highly regarded for professional use.

This OBD2 software enables users to quickly scan for trouble codes, vehicle sensor data, and IM240 emissions readiness, facilitating efficient service decisions. ScanTool excels in its depth of vehicle system coverage, accessing ABS, airbag, transmission, instrument cluster, and numerous other controllers.

The software offers in-depth functionalities including live data streaming, bi-directional controls, adaptive resets and learning procedures, and comprehensive system tests.

The primary drawback of AutoEnginuity ScanTool is its higher price point, positioning it as a tool primarily for professional automotive workshops that handle a high volume of vehicle scans and require OEM-level bi-directional functionalities.

Key Benefits of AutoEnginuity ScanTool:

  • Data Logging and Export: Logs data in XML format for browser viewing and CSV for spreadsheet analysis.
  • Customizable Sensor Data Display: Allows users to customize data presentation, including sampling rates, ranges, units, and scaling.
  • User-Friendly Data Presentation: Presents data in a clear and understandable format, simplifying complex diagnostic information.

PCMScan

PCMScan is a feature-rich, generic OBD-II diagnostic software for Windows 10 that supports a wide array of OBD hardware interfaces. It offers real-time visual charting, data logging, viewing, and playback of recorded data. PCMScan also facilitates viewing Diagnostic Trouble Codes (DTCs), freeze frame data, and other essential vehicle information. This universal scanner software is compatible with US, Asian, and European vehicles manufactured post-1996.

However, a significant downside of PCMScan is that it has not been updated for over 7 years. This means it lacks potentially 500+ new PIDs (sensor data) incorporated in more recently updated OBD2 software. This stagnation suggests either discontinued development or a shift in the developer’s focus.

Key Benefits of PCMScan:

  • Customizable Dashboard: Users can personalize the dashboard display to their preferences.
  • Performance Features: Includes Dyno and Drag functionalities for performance measurement.
  • Data Logging: Records diagnostic data for later analysis.
  • DTC Reading and Clearing: Reads stored and pending Diagnostic Trouble Codes and clears “Check Engine” lights.
  • Freeze Frame Data: Reads and clears stored freeze frame data for historical diagnostics.
  • Extensive Trouble Code Definitions: Supports thousands of vehicle trouble code definitions.

Notable Features:

  • Printing and Print Preview: Full support for printing and previewing all views, including virtual dashboards.
  • OBD-II Terminal: Provides an OBD-II Terminal for users with protocol knowledge to send custom commands.
  • Javascripting Support: Built-in Javascript support for advanced users to perform custom calculations on OBD-II parameters.
  • Configurable Alerts System: Allows setting up alerts for specific parameters, triggering sounds or bookmarks in logged data when conditions are met.
  • Unit System Support: Supports both English and Metric (SI) unit systems.
  • CSV Data Export: Customizable log file export to .CSV format for easy viewing in programs like Excel.
  • Real-time Stamps: Exports data with real-time stamps for correlation with external data logs.
  • PID Priority Assignment: Allows prioritizing PIDs to optimize data capture rates.
  • Interface Compatibility: Supports a wide range of interfaces, including Autotap, VIA LDV, Multiplex Engineering, ELM320, ELM322, ELM323, ELM327, and SAE-J2534 compliant interfaces.

ProScan

ProScan, now part of Total Car Diagnostics since its acquisition in 2015, is a refined OBD2 software for Windows 10, continuously improved to accommodate the latest vehicle technology and sensor advancements. It is also included in the TOAD LITE package.

Recognized for its user-friendliness, ProScan has been a stable and consistently developed OBD2 solution since 2003, built on extensive expertise in automotive protocols and PIDs. It is compatible with any standard ELM327 hardware.

A standout feature of ProScan is its accurate 0-60mph (100km/h) performance timing, enabling precise measurements of speed and torque gains after ECU adjustments or aftermarket modifications. This makes it valuable for both performance enthusiasts and for assessing the impact of vehicle enhancements.

Key Benefits of ProScan:

  • Fuel Economy Adjustment: Allows for fuel economy optimization based on driving habits.
  • Vehicle Connection Manager: Features an intuitive interface for easy program launch and vehicle connection.
  • Freeze Frame Data Display: Monitors and displays data from previous time periods.
  • Oxygen Sensor Tests: Displays results of oxygen sensor tests and identifies malfunctioning sensors.
  • One-Button Diagnostic Report Generator: Simplifies report generation for vehicle diagnostics.
  • Emissions Readiness Monitoring: Shows the status of vehicle readiness monitors for emissions compliance.
  • Oxygen Sensor Location and Count: Displays the number and location of oxygen sensors.
  • Oxygen Sensor Functionality Testing: Verifies the correct operation of oxygen sensors.
  • Data Recording and Playback: Records and plays back diagnostic data.
  • Instantaneous Fuel Efficiency Calculation: Calculates and displays real-time fuel efficiency (mpg/liters per km) for MAF-based vehicles.
  • Trip Cost Calculation: Calculates real-time trip costs based on distance and fuel efficiency.
  • Performance Statistics: Calculates performance metrics like 0-60 mph, 1/4 mile time, trap speed, and 1/8 mile time.
  • Horsepower and Torque Estimation: Estimates horsepower and torque curves and generates dyno charts.
  • Printable Diagnostic Reports: Generates printable diagnostic reports.
  • Unit Conversion: Converts between English and metric units.

OBD Auto Doctor

OBD II Auto Doctor is a sophisticated and user-friendly OBD2 car diagnostic tool available for both Windows 10 and Mac OS X. Considered one of the most advanced OBD software options, it allows users to check and reset codes and communicate directly with the vehicle’s OBD2 system.

While highly resourceful, its advanced features might be overwhelming for casual users. For those seeking a balance of simplicity and professional-grade reliability, Movi software (reviewed below) is another excellent option.

OBD II Auto Doctor excels in data extraction, making it an ideal tool for serious car enthusiasts seeking in-depth understanding of their vehicles.

Key Benefits of OBD II Auto Doctor:

  • Comprehensive Diagnostics: Reads DTCs, freeze frame data, and MIL status.
  • Emissions and Fuel Data: Monitors fuel emission and consumption data.
  • Real-time Indicators: Provides real-time OBD2 data indicators.
  • Data Visualization: Offers both numerical and graphical data views.
  • Data Sharing: Allows data sharing via email.
  • Vehicle Information Retrieval: Reads VIN and ECU calibration ID.
  • Extensive DTC Database: Includes a built-in database of over 14,000 alarm codes.

Movi and Movi Pro

Movi/ Movi Pro is designed for ease of use while providing reliable vehicle diagnostics on both Mac and Windows 10. It excels at reading information from the vehicle’s engine control module (ECM) with a straightforward setup process.

For users prioritizing simplicity without compromising diagnostic reliability, Movi is an ideal choice. It is less complex than OBD II Auto Doctor while still providing accurate live PID parameter reports and fault code detection.

The free version of Movi is sufficient for basic diagnostics, but the paid Pro version is required to clear DTC fault codes.

Movi software can extract historical vehicle failures (DTCs) and clear the “check engine light” after addressing the underlying issues.

Key Benefits of Movi and Movi Pro:

  • Real-time Data Viewing: Displays real-time data for engine failure analysis.
  • DTC Management: Reads and clears DTCs.
  • Freeze Frame Data: Views and clears freeze frame data.
  • Fuel Consumption Monitoring: Monitors fuel consumption and economy.
  • Performance Metrics: Monitors virtual horsepower and torque.
  • Graphical Data Display: Graphs up to 4 engine indicators simultaneously.

EOBD Facile

EOBD Facile OBD software is known for its simplicity and ease of setup on both Mac and Windows 10 systems. It connects to the vehicle’s computer via an ELM327 interface and is available through the App Store (and Windows compatible versions). EOBD Facile is comparable to Movi in terms of user-friendliness, with the preferred choice often depending on individual GUI preference.

Once connected, EOBD Facile allows users to diagnose vehicle issues, view real-time data, access vehicle information, and monitor sensor readings.

Key Benefits of EOBD Facile:

  • Check Engine Light Reset: Clears the “check engine light”.
  • Engine Code Diagnostics: Views engine codes and their descriptions.
  • Manufacturer Error Codes: Monitors manufacturer-specific error codes.
  • GPS Data Logging: Backlog of records of GPS data.
